Abstract

Local governments structure legislation into a policy rule regarding the protection of local wisdom that must be carried out due to globalization. Globalization is something that cannot be avoided. Its influence can become a problem or negatively impact fading cultural identity if the community wrongly addresses it. This is different if the community and local government can respond positively to globalization because this can increase the community's cultural identity. This paper focuses on the study of how local government policies maintain cultural traditions as a pearl of local wisdom? and what is the paradigm of the local government in establishing regional regulations regarding the protection of local wisdom. The approach method utilized is a socio-legal or socio-juridical approach. This research was carried out in the city of Pariaman, West Sumatra. The research data, both primary and secondary data, were analyzed qualitatively. Based on the research result, the concrete paradigm of the Regional Government in protecting the values of local wisdom is a regional legislation on safeguarding indigenous culture as a Pariaman community's local wisdom. It can be interpreted that the Regional Regulation is a concrete agreement towards the ideal concept of protecting local wisdom in the Pariaman community. The ideal concept seen from the substantive values of protecting Local wisdom's worth in the Pariaman community must be founded on sociological, philosophical, and legal considerations. These three factors prioritize or rank the values within this local wisdom.

Abstract

At least there has been a development regarding the constitutional authority of the Constitutional Court in four ways based on its decision. It is also true that the Constitutional Court's decision is final and binding, but not in the sense of not being examined further. This study uses normative research methods. The results revealed four developments in the constitutional authority of the Constitutional Court in three ways: passive, active, and passive-active methods. Furthermore, it was also revealed; that there are also development efforts that have occurred more than once in the same matter. Therefore, in the future when the Constitutional Court decides on cases related to its authority, ideally by observing the limiting signs of the previous decision and considering the three basic characteristics of constitutional interpretation. Likewise, in the future there is another development regarding the constitutional authority of the Constitutional Court. In that case, it is appropriate to also pay attention to the three basic characteristics of constitutional interpretation.

Abstract

The existence of sharia fintech will always be homework for the government. As one of the pillars of economic security, the development of sharia fintech still leaves various problems, especially regarding existing regulations. On the other hand, strengthening the sharia fintech business ecosystem in Indonesia provides a lot of homework to be done. This research is classified as normative legal research that applies a statutory approach regarding primary legal materials in the form of laws and regulations related to sharia fintech and other financial regulations. This study found that the Islamic economic master plan and the Indonesian Islamic financial architecture master plan do not represent the institutions and regulations for Islamic fintech as a sub-sector of Islamic finance that has the potential to develop further. To strengthen the sharia fintech business ecosystem, regulations from relevant authorities are needed that are in line with industrial needs. Strengthening regulations is expected to create a strong and stable economy and accelerate Islamic finance nationally so that Indonesia can become one of the financial centers in South East Asia Region and the world.
